gpt4 book ai didi

google-app-engine - App Engine ndb 按键并行获取

转载 作者:行者123 更新时间:2023-12-02 22:41:15 25 4
gpt4 key购买 nike

我正在使用他们的 key 检索一批项目,如下所示:

from google.appengine.ext.ndb import model

# …
keys = [model.Key('Card', id, namespace=ns) id in ids]
cards = yield model.get_multi_async(keys)

appstats 中的结果是这样的:

appstats screenshot

反向瀑布的事情似乎是由 key 一个接一个地并行发送引起的,每个 key 都在自己的 RPC 中。

我的问题是,有没有办法通过单个 RPC 调用通过键检索多个对象? (假设这会加快应用程序的整体响应时间)。

最佳答案

引用guido response在 lecstor 链接的线程中。

You can always try issuing fewer RPCs by passing max_entity_groups_per_rpc=N to the get_multi_async() call

多个并行 rpc 应该比单个多 key RPC 更有效。

The engineers responsible for the HRD implementation assure me this is more efficient than issuing a single multi-key Get RPC

关于google-app-engine - App Engine ndb 按键并行获取,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/10734391/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com